The explanation is the P2P hosting system.
Someones Xbox or PS3 is the host and every player is dependent on that persons connection.
The only connection that really matters is the hosts. More specifically the hosts upload rate.
Each player in a match will have a different amount of lag relative to every other player in that match.
Just because there is no stuttering/ghosting/rubber-banding doesn't mean there is no lag. There is lag in every match. It is at a different amount for each player regarding each other player. The killcam will show how much you are really lagging.
In COD4 the host could rape at will. This has since been changed as now sometimes it is bad to be host as you will lag the most.
Games will be inconsistent. P2P hosting is 90's technology and a cheap way for Activision to save money.
P2P hosting + shitty hitbox design + shitty matchmaking + shitty spawning = a shitty game.

A dedicated server is basically a computer or server box that is set up to host the game. Everyone that connects to the server, runs off of it. The reason its called dedicated, is because its usually always up, and anyone can connect to it at any time and have a reliable connection.
For example, MW1 on PC ran off of dedicated servers.
